What causes a lithium ion battery to explode?

Overcharging. Charging a lithium-ion battery beyond its capacity can cause excessive heat buildup, leading to thermal runaway. This can cause the battery to catch fire or explode. Overheating. High temperatures can destabilise the chemical structure of the battery, potentially leading to a thermal runaway.

What happens if you break a lithium battery?

In severe cases, it can cause the battery to rupture and explode. Bending a lithium battery or subjecting it to a strong impact can cause internal deformation. This deformation can lead to mechanical failure of the battery’s components and create conditions ripe for thermal runaway, where the battery heats uncontrollably.

What causes a lithium battery fire?

Lithium battery fires typically result from manufacturing defects, overcharging, physical damage, or improper usage. These factors can lead to thermal runaway, causing rapid overheating and potential explosions if not managed properly.

What causes a lithium battery to fail?

Overcharging and overdischarging are critical factors that can lead to lithium battery failures. Lithium batteries are designed to operate within specific voltage ranges. Exceeding these limits can lead to significant safety issues. When a lithium battery is overcharged, it can result in excessive heat generation and electrolyte breakdown.

What happens if a lithium battery is stored at a high temperature?

Heat-induced decomposition is a major concern with lithium batteries. When stored at high temperatures, the battery’s electrolyte can break down, leading to increased internal pressure and potential leakage. Over time, this can weaken the battery’s structure and lead to fires or explosions.

What happens if a lithium battery is overcharged?

Exceeding these limits can lead to significant safety issues. When a lithium battery is overcharged, it can result in excessive heat generation and electrolyte breakdown. The battery management system (BMS) is designed to prevent overcharging, but if it fails or is bypassed, the battery can enter a state of thermal runaway.
